N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 Introduction Changing from the old fpln to new format will involve the following: 1 Automating the aeronautical information system 2 Upgrading the system for the ones that are automated 3 Procuring for the upgrade of the automated system 4 Installation
N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 Introduction 5 Replacing AFTN with AMHS 6 Training a) prepare a syllabus b) train ANS officers theory & practicals c) stakeholders (dispatchers) theory d) Include the training in our refresher course at our training institution All the systems have been procured usingle sourcing method.
N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 Equipment : Automating the aeronautical information system All the KCAA manned aerodromes in Kenya have been automated. This means that we will not be procuring a system but an upgrade. All the officers are trained on the automated system Procurement KCAA opted to deal with the vendor that supplied the present system (ATALIS) at a cost of Approx US$15, 000 and Eurocat at US$40, 000

N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 AFTN An essential part of the current communications system is the Aeronautical Fixed Telecommunication Network (AFTN) which is used to exchange flight plans world-wide. This network is based on very old technologies. It has served well but cannot now be reliable due to change in technology, information/data traffic volume and need. However, industry support for X. 25 was to be phased out in 2009 with all such systems becoming obsolete.
N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 AHMS New communications standards have emerged as replacements - the major one being the ICAO ATS Message Handling System (AMHS). This is based on the X. 400 world-wide messaging standards and on the Internet Protocol (IP) for transmission and routing. This has set the direction of the replacement, but the new standards cannot simply be superimposed onto the existing networks.
N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 AMHS ATS Message Handling System (AMHS) also known as Aeronautical Message Handling System is a standard for aeronautical ground communications. For: Ø the transmission of NOTAM, ØFlight Plans Øor Meteorological Data
N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 It has been defined by the ICAOIN Doc 9880 Part II There are two levels of service within the ATSMHS; ØBasic ATSMHS and ØExtended ATSMHS. ØKenya is operating basic ATSMHS ØWe are installing the Extended

NEW ICAO FLPLN 2012 By end 2011, ANSPs worldwide had replaced 14 operational international AFTN connections by an AMHS link. Kenya will be replacing its AFTN switching centre with the AMHS by the end of 2012. This has no bearing the new ICAO flight plan because it only checks on distribution not format.
